1. How Do Computer Repair Shops Access Your Files?

The first step in understanding whether a computer repair shop could copy your personal files is knowing how they access your device. When you bring your laptop or desktop into a repair shop, the technician typically needs to diagnose the issue. This often requires them to boot up your computer, access your operating system, and run diagnostic tools. In some cases, technicians may need to access specific files to understand what’s causing the issue or to back up important data before making repairs. However, this process does not inherently mean your files will be copied or stolen. It all depends on the shop’s policies and the technician’s practices.

1.1 Common Practices During Repair

When a computer is brought in for repair, technicians will often: - Run diagnostics to identify hardware or software issues. - Back up important data if the repair might risk losing it (e.g., reinstalling the operating system). - Perform system restores or recover data to fix issues like system crashes. While these steps may involve accessing your files, most reputable shops do not copy personal data unless it's necessary for the repair. However, it’s always good to ask beforehand about their data privacy policies.

2. Can a Computer Repair Technician Copy Your Personal Files Without Permission?

While the vast majority of technicians work ethically, there are always exceptions. Some technicians might attempt to access sensitive data without your consent. This is why it's important to take steps to protect your personal files before handing over your device.

2.1 The Risk of Data Theft

Data theft can occur if a technician with unethical intentions gains access to your personal files. If your computer contains sensitive information, such as financial records, emails, or personal photos, this could be a serious concern. However, such instances are rare and often tied to rogue technicians rather than established repair businesses.

2.2 How to Protect Your Data

To minimize the risk of someone copying your personal files, consider the following precautions: - Create a Backup: Before taking your computer for repairs, back up your important files to an external hard drive or cloud service. - Remove Sensitive Information: If possible, remove or encrypt any files you consider highly sensitive before handing over your device. - Request a Data Wipe: If you're worried about someone accessing your files, you can ask the repair shop to wipe your computer’s data clean before the repair (after backing up your files, of course).

3. How Do You Know If a Computer Repair Shop is Trustworthy?

One of the best ways to ensure that a repair shop won't misuse your personal files is by choosing a reputable and trustworthy business. Here are some tips for finding a trustworthy computer repair shop:

3.1 Read Reviews and Ask for Recommendations

Look for customer reviews online. Websites like Yelp, Google, and the Better Business Bureau (BBB) can provide insight into the reliability and professionalism of a repair shop. Positive reviews from customers who mention the security of their personal data are a good sign.

3.2 Ask About Their Data Privacy Policies

Before leaving your computer with a repair shop, don’t hesitate to ask about their data privacy policies. A reliable repair shop will have clear guidelines on how they handle your data and will take steps to ensure your information remains confidential.

3.3 Get a Written Agreement

If you are particularly concerned about your data, request a written agreement that outlines the shop’s commitment to protecting your personal files. Some shops may be willing to sign a privacy agreement that guarantees they will not access or copy your personal information without your permission.

4. What Should You Do if You Suspect Your Files Were Accessed Without Permission?

In the unfortunate event that you suspect your files were accessed or copied without your consent, it’s important to take action immediately.

4.1 Contact the Repair Shop

The first step is to contact the repair shop and explain your concerns. Reputable shops will take such matters seriously and investigate the issue. If the technician has acted unethically, the shop should take corrective action.

4.2 Change Your Passwords and Monitor Your Accounts

If you suspect any data theft, change your passwords for important accounts such as email, banking, and social media. Monitor your accounts for unusual activity. If necessary, report the incident to the authorities and file a complaint with the Federal Trade Commission (FTC).

5. Best Practices for Choosing a Computer Repair Shop

When selecting a computer repair shop, it's important to choose a company that values customer privacy. Here are some best practices to follow:

5.1 Inquire About Services and Data Protection

When visiting a repair shop, ask about the services they provide and how they ensure data protection. Look for shops that specialize in data privacy and offer services like data wiping or encryption.

5.2 Look for Certified Technicians

Certified technicians are often held to higher standards of professionalism and ethics. Look for repair shops that employ certified professionals with experience in handling data securely.

5.3 Use Trusted, National Chains

If you're unsure about a local repair shop, consider using a trusted, national repair chain. These businesses often have more stringent security protocols in place to protect your personal data.
